Product Specifications

Parameter Details
Model NO. 6203-z, 6203-z/z2, 6203-z/z3
Separated Unseparated
Rows Number Single
Load Direction Radial Bearing
Material Bearing Steel
Specification 17*40*12mm
HS Code 8482102000

Application Industries

Industry Typical Equipment
Automotive Transmission systems, auxiliary components, wheel hubs
Industrial Manufacturing Electric motors, gearboxes, small machinery
Home Appliances Power tools, small pumps, fans

Where This Bearing Excels

This 6203-Z/Z3 bearing thrives in moderate-speed, radial load applications typical in automotive subassemblies. Whether used in electric motor end caps, small gearboxes, or power steering components, its low vibration特性 minimizes resonance and extends the service life of surrounding parts. The unseparated design ensures easy installation and maintenance, while the bearing steel construction delivers durability under the temperature fluctuations and mechanical stress common in automotive environments.

Technical Features That Matter

The Z3 noise grade certification of this 6203-Z bearing is not just a label—it reflects rigorous testing during production. Our in-house laboratory conducts vibration measurement at multiple frequencies to ensure compliance with Z3 standards, directly reducing operational noise in passenger vehicles and commercial fleets. The single-row deep groove design optimizes load distribution, allowing the bearing to handle both radial loads and moderate axial loads, a versatility that simplifies inventory management for manufacturers. With a precision grade up to P4, this bearing maintains tight dimensional tolerances, ensuring proper fit in high-precision auto parts assemblies.
